Abstract
The present invention provides methods and apparatus for endoluminally performing gastroplasty. In one variation, the apparatus comprises a sizing tube, and a steerable guide that may be reversibly disposed within the sizing tube. In another variation, the sizing tube and steerable guide are integrated into a single device. In one method of utilizing the apparatus, a pouch is endoluminally formed within a patient'"'"'s stomach, thereby partitioning or reducing the stomach and restricting the flow of food therethrough. The pouch may form a Vertical Banded Gastroplasty or Magenstrasse and Mill in an endoluminal fashion. Advantageously, the sizing tube or steerable guide may be used to properly size the endoluminal pouch.

21. A method for endoluminally performing gastroplasty, the method comprising:
-
advancing a sizing tube down a patient'"'"'s throat into the patient'"'"'s stomach;
reversibly adhering the sizing tube to a lesser curvature of the patient'"'"'s stomach;
endoluminally forming a pouch about the sizing tube via a steerable guide; and
removing the sizing tube from the patient.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23, 24, 25)
